#### For linux

###### Analyse your own traffic
- `docker run --rm -it -p 55000:55000 --cpu-shares "700" --memory="8g" --memory-swap="8g" --net=host --cap-add=NET_ADMIN -v $(pwd)/output:/StratosphereLinuxIPS/output -v $(pwd)/dataset:/StratosphereLinuxIPS/dataset --name slips stratosphereips/slips:latest /StratosphereLinuxIPS/slips.py -i eno1`
- Please change the name of the interface for your own.
- Check the alerts slips generated
- ```tail -f output/eno1*/alerts.log ```

###### Analyze your PCAP file
- Prepare a dataset directory
- `mkdir dataset`
- `cp myfile.pcap dataset`
- Run Slips
- `docker run --rm -it -p 55000:55000 --cpu-shares "700" --memory="8g" --memory-swap="8g" --net=host --cap-add=NET_ADMIN -v $(pwd)/output:/StratosphereLinuxIPS/output -v $(pwd)/dataset:/StratosphereLinuxIPS/dataset --name slips stratosphereips/slips:latest /StratosphereLinuxIPS/slips.py -f dataset/myfile.pcap`
- Check the alerts slips generated
- ```tail -f output/myfile*/alerts.log ```
